We have an outstanding relationship with NMB and coach Bertani, it seems like we have offered Kemal Ishmael who plays all over the field, they also offered Quarterback Nico Flores. Ishmael would be one of the best recruits Western got if they are able to snag him.

From Scout.com

"I have offers from North Carolina, Auburn, West Virginia, Western Michigan, Mississippi State FIU and a few more," said Kemal. "I am not sure how many offers I have in all. My coach handles all of that. I haven't been to any camps this summer. We've all just been at the school working hard."

Ishmael considers himself a jack of all trades on the gridiron and he reports he is prepared to give 100% no matter where he is asked to line up.

"I just like to play the game," said Ishmael. "As long as I have a coach to tell me what to do, I can play wherever I need to. I have played wide receiver, corner, safety, kicker and deep snapper in high school. I go wherever they tell me to go."

The recruiting process has brought it's fair share of excitement to Kemal's life. He is enjoying the process, but he is looking forward to signing day.

"I just want to find a place I fit in and where I can play," said the talented wide out. "I am just ready for the future to come. I gets real crazy. Everybody wants to talk to you and get to know you, but my coach does a good job of controlling all of that."

A pre-season decision does not appear likely. Kemal reports that he may not know his college destination until closer to signing day.

"I am going to make my decision after the season," said Ishmael. "I want to take all of my visits before I do anything. I don't really
have any favorites, but I do like Virginia Tech. I really like their team."
